First Strike in Quarter Century Exposes Treatment of Migrant Labour in Singapore
IPS News Agency- Dec 20 2012 The first workers strike in 26 years in this affluent Southeast Asian city-state has triggered some soul-searching about the treatment of migrant labour and the low wages they are paid. Molest case: Lankan gets jail, cane, fine in Singapore
Daily News- 17 December 2012 A Sri Lankan man who molested a housewife in Singapore was sentenced to three years’ jail and nine strokes of the cane in addition to being fined $1,000.
